A personality disorder is a long-term pattern of thinking, behaviour and emotion that causes distress and makes it difficult to function in everyday life. People may have personality traits that align with subtypes of personality disorder, but do not have a personality disorder unless they have significant functional impairment or subjective distress.
A report from a specialist psychiatrist that conforms with the Repatriation Commission Guidelines for Psychiatric Compensation Claims [4]is required for diagnosis.
These are not DSM-5 diagnoses. Further information should be sought from the diagnosing psychiatrist as to whether the diagnosed condition is a DSM-5 personality disorder.

Onset will be in adolescence or early adulthood, but the condition may not come to medical attention until later in life.
Prognosis varies with the sub-type but overall personality disorders tend to be stable or improve slowly with age. Treatments are generally ineffective. Clinical worsening may be evidenced by an enduring increase in the level of functional impairment or distress.
